District #12 delivered a thrilling comeback performance to defeat District #4 with a resounding 5–1 win on Sunday, July 20, 2025 at the TUSA Field in the ongoing Montserrado County District League Tournament

Despite conceding an early goal in the first half, District #12 responded with confidence and attacking flairs, scoring five unanswered goals to seal all three points.

The goals came from Sekou Sheriff, Abraham Kawah, a brilliant brace from Lawrence Kumeh, and a late finish by J. Freeman completing a dominant display and sending a strong message to the rest of the tournament.

This impressive victory puts District #12 in a commanding position as the tournament continues. Meanwhile, District #4 will be left to regroup after a tough and humbling outing.

In related development, District #7 edged past District #10 in hard-fought 2–1 win. District #10 opened the scoring early from the penalty spot, but District #7 responded before halftime to make it 1–1 heading into the break.

The second half saw both teams battling intensely. The momentum shifted when a District #10 player was shown a red card, reducing them to 10 men.

Despite being a man down, District #10 held firm until a costly mistake from their goalkeeper.

While attempting to play the ball out from the back, he lost possession under pressure from a District #7 forward, who capitalized and slotted home the winner. The match ended 2–1 in favor of District #7, who secured a hard-earned victory in dramatic fashion.
